What are they planted in? How often do you water? And have you switched to 12 hours light dark cycle yet?

Because to me it looks like they've got nutrient burn from the medium. That's those brown bits on the leaf tips. Also. It's a bit dark.

Watering should be left till the top inch of soil is dry. Or till the pot feels comparatively light to when it's saturated. But not to the point your plant is falling over from dehydration.

It's too early to tell what you've got until flowering is initiated.

Also. You could easily have another small bucket for plant number two. Otherwise they'll both be fighting for dominance in that tiny bucket.

You'll actually get more if they aren't fighting for the available nutrients.

Careful with the stress when growing from seed unless you're very familiar with those genetics. I almost always wait to LST/supercrop until I'm on the second run with clones I've taken. Seed grows need time to adapt to your environment.
